first of all, check out the CD-Writing-HOWTO -- it will probably answer
most of your questions. here is a quote from it:
4.7. Is it possible to make a 1:1 copy of a data CD?
Yes. But you should be aware of the fact that any errors
while reading the original (due to dust or scratches) will
result in a defective copy. Please note that both methods
will fail on audio CDs! You have to use cdrdao or cdda2wav
on audio CDs.
it goes on to describe a couple scenarios, but i'll let you go find it
instead of bogging down the list. good luck with the scsi emulation as
well.
